1.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

What is one key benefit of academic groupwork?

It allows students to avoid individual responsibility.

It helps develop collaboration, critical thinking, and communication skills.

It ensures that everyone receives the same grade, regardless of effort.

It eliminates the need for time management.

2.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

According to Tuckman’s model, which stage is characterised by conflict and role negotiation?

Forming

Storming

Performing

Adjourning

3.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

What is ‘social loafing’ in groupwork?

The tendency of people to contribute less in a group than individually.

A leadership strategy that ensures equal participation.

A phase where the team relaxes after completing a project.

A method of assigning group roles based on personality.

4.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

Which of the following is NOT a Belbin Team Role?

Plant

Coordinator

Investigator

Completer Finisher

5.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

If a group is experiencing communication breakdowns, what is the BEST first step?

Assign all tasks to one person to avoid confusion.

Ignore the problem and hope it resolves naturally.

Set up regular meetings and use shared communication tools.

Allow conflicts to escalate so a leader emerges.

6.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

Why is reflection important after completing a group project?

To assess what worked well and improve future teamwork.

To assign blame for any mistakes.

To avoid groupwork in the future.

To repeat the same methods without changes.

7.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

How can a group effectively manage conflicts during a project?

By ignoring the conflicts until the project is completed.

By avoiding discussions about disagreements.

By encouraging open communication and active listening.

By allowing the most dominant member to decide.
